Mobile, Alabama vs Ipameri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Mobile, Alabama, Usa and Ipameri, Brazil is approximately 6,879 km or 4,275 mi.
  • To reach Mobile, Alabama in this distance one would set out from Ipameri bearing 321.1°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Mobile, Alabama bearing 315.9° or NW .
  • Mobile, Alabama has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Ipameri has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 2.2 °C (4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.4 °C (22.3°F) more in Mobile, Alabama.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 176.6 mm (7 in) more which is equivalent to 176.6 l/m² (4.33 US gal/ft²) or 1,766,000 l/ha (188,797 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.2° lower in Mobile, Alabama than in Ipameri.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.9%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 5.1°C (9.2°F) lower.
